Step 1: What You Need

Here is what you need:

- 1kg (35 ounces) of mirabelles (small yellow plumbs)

- 500g (17 ounces) of rock candy

- 1l (4 cups) of corn schnapps

- a big jar with a screw cap

Step 2: Small Yellow Plumbs

Pick out 1kg / 35 ounces of ripe mirabelles and wash them.

Step 3: Fill the Jar

Cut the mirabelles at one side but leave the stone in. Put them into the jar. Add the rock candy and the schnapps.

Step 4: Let It Sit

When everything is in the jar close the lid and let it sit for a day until the rock candy dissolved. It should change from picture 1 to picture 2. Every mirabelle has to be covered in alcohol. When the fruits have air in the bottle they rot. So fill up the whole jar.

The liquor needs to be stored with the lid closed in a dark and cool place for at least 6 months. After that you can drink it and eat the mirabelles (only if you are old enough and are allowed to drink hard liquor).

Or you can fill it into nice glasswear and give it away as a present.
